Constitution Avenue in Suva will be closed to all traffic tomorrow from 9.30am until 12am on Sunday for the Communications Fiji Limited Gratitude Concert at Albert Park.
The Fiji Roads Authority says the Fiji Police Force will oversee traffic management and public safety, including monitoring the event.

FRA says the road closure will be confined to the carriageway and footpath areas, while pedestrian access must be maintained at all times.
It also says the event organiser must ensure that all facilities used for the event are erected and dismantled without causing any damage to the footpath or other FRA assets.
The Gratitude Concert celebrates Communications Fiji Limited's 41st anniversary and is a way of giving back to loyal listeners and online followers who have supported the company over the years.
